摘要: 年前写的一个j2ee小项目,数据库用的access,生产环境是在本机,xp,office2003连接参数如下:driverName=sun.jdbc.odbc.JdbcOdbcDriverurl=jdbc:odbc:driver={MicroSoft Access Driver (*.mdb)};DBQ=username=password=本地运行一点问题都没有部署到服务器后,环境 windows server2003 office2007结果是各种问题,首先上去就报错:Exceptioninthread"main"java.sql.SQLException:[Micros 阅读全文
posted @ 2013-03-23 19:03 季相相 阅读(1459) 评论(0) 推荐(0) 编辑
摘要: 最近,开发中要用到maven,所以对maven进行了简单的学习。因为有个maven高手在身边,所以,很快就上手了,我这里算是自我总结吧。关于maven是什么东东,请参考其它文章。----------------准备工作-------------Jdk 1.5以上java开发环境。EclipseIDE一个。Maven3.0.3下载地址:http://maven.apache.org/docs/3.0.3/release-notes.html----//快速搭建步骤第一步:配置maven环境将下载文件解压,然后设置maven环境如果你配置过jdk的话,这里对你应该不难。如我的maven环境为... 阅读全文
posted @ 2013-05-21 17:10 季相相 阅读(132) 评论(0) 推荐(0) 编辑
摘要: 不解释,直接给地址:好东西,自己先收藏了http://www.csdn.net/article/2013-05-15/2815288-10-new-frameworks 阅读全文
posted @ 2013-05-16 08:48 季相相 阅读(146) 评论(0) 推荐(0) 编辑
摘要: 安全应用开发人员创建Web应用,他给、销售或其他方式转入应用给部署人员,部署人员覆盖安装到运行时环境。应用开发人员与部署人员沟通部署系统的安全需求。该信息可以通过应用部署描述符声明传达,或者通过在应用代码中使用注解。本质描述了Servlet容器安全机制、接口、部署描述符和基于注解机制用于传达应用安全需求。13.1 介绍web应用包含的资源可以被多个用户访问。这些资源常常不受保护的遍历,开放网络如Internet。在这样的环境,大量的web应用将有安全需求。尽管质量保障和实现细节可能会有所不同,但servlet容器有满足这些需求的机制和基础设施,共用如下一些特性:■身份认证:表示通信实体彼此证明 阅读全文
posted @ 2013-05-14 09:46 季相相 阅读(230) 评论(0) 推荐(0) 编辑
摘要: 最近项目中看到有需要在java程序中调用其他三方工具(如程序中调用三方转码工具)的需求,于是process便在这个需求中崭露头角:(一下只简述用法,不透露实际应用)1.调用windows平台的.bata.在F:盘下 新建a.txt 编辑内容为“love code”; 新建cmd.bat,编辑内容“notepad F:\a.txt”b.在java程序中写如下调用语句[html]view plaincopyprint?CommandUtil.exec("cmd/cstartF://cmd.bat");CommandUtil的exec方法如下:[html]view plainco 阅读全文
posted @ 2013-05-12 14:24 季相相 阅读(572) 评论(0) 推荐(0) 编辑
摘要: 第一次了解到JEECG是在Google Code上看到,当时对这个框架眼前一亮,作者写到:"JEECG是一款基于代码生成器的J2EE智能开发平台. JAVA编程有很多重复机械代码, 生成器可以帮助解决50%的重复工作,让开发更多关注业务逻辑。"我也是做开发的码农,一下子对这个框架来啦兴趣,看了介绍就第一时间下载了下来,那时候下的是最开始出的那一版(V2.1.0),部署跑了起来。第一次使用,还蛮顺利的,作者当时设计时考虑的很周到,初始化数据库,基础权限管理,数据库的监控都可以在可视化的系统界面上搞定。系统现在已经发展到3.0版本了,可以说又有了质的飞跃,增加了工作流,完善了系 阅读全文
posted @ 2013-05-12 14:18 季相相 阅读(353) 评论(0) 推荐(0) 编辑
摘要: struts[java]view plaincopy<s:iftest="#request.defaultItemList!=null"><s:iteratorvalue="#request.defaultItemList"var="str"><s:iftest="#str=='contentImg'">呵呵终于找到你啦</s:if></s:iterator></s:if>以下是s:if来判断两个变量的值是否相等:<sel 阅读全文
posted @ 2013-05-06 13:36 季相相 阅读(554) 评论(0) 推荐(0) 编辑
摘要: 有时候我需要在几个包下都需要进行同一个权限控制。如在购物网站中,我们需要进入个人中心、下订单、评价商品等等都需要进行登录权限控制,但是这几个模块并不是位于同一个package下。Struts提供的拦截器,我们可以实现action下拦截,我们虽然可以在每一个package都配置这个拦截器,但是是相当的麻烦。这个时候我们可以利用拦截器实现拦击package。将需要进行权限控制package放入拦截器中就可以实现了。首先我们需要在struts.xml下进行拦截器的配置。[html]view plaincopyprint?<packagename="main"extends= 阅读全文
posted @ 2013-04-30 08:42 季相相 阅读(129) 评论(0) 推荐(0) 编辑
摘要: 好了,该到我们年终总结和展望新一年的时刻了。2012 年我们看到一些新的设计趋势在 Web 设计领域,特别是响应式页面设计。年终的最后一天,我们来预测一下 2013 年的设计趋势。跟随我们的脚步,来一起探讨新的一年设计的趋势吧!0、响应式网页设计方式会更多响应式网页设计已经不是什么新鲜名词了,但我们为什么还有说它呢?简单地说:响应式设计的方法会更多且制定相应的标准。2012 年通过断点的响应式设计类适合不同的屏幕,当新的设备比如 iPad mini 冲击足够大的市场的时候,这种方式将得到改变,断点可能被替换成其他实现方式。我们认为更多的网站设计将专注于最初的页面设计以响应式,而非单独制定不同设 阅读全文
posted @ 2013-04-24 09:36 季相相 阅读(122) 评论(0) 推荐(0) 编辑
摘要: 1、如果所在的列属性 mydate 本身为 DATE 类型,则使用:[sql]view plaincopyprint?SELECTEXTRACT(yearFROMmydate)FROMmytable;2、如果所在的列属性 mydate 为 varchar 类型,则先使用 to_date()将其转换为 DATE类型,然后在使用 EXTRACT year:[sql]view plaincopyprint?SELECTEXTRACT(yearFROMto_date(mydate,<yourpattern>))FROMmytable; 阅读全文
posted @ 2013-04-24 09:33 季相相 阅读(148) 评论(0) 推荐(0) 编辑
摘要: <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"><HTML><HEAD> <TITLE> New Document </TITLE> <META NAME="Generator" CONTENT="EditPlus"> <META NAME="Author" CONTENT=""> <META NAME="Keywords 阅读全文
posted @ 2013-04-24 09:31 季相相 阅读(102) 评论(0) 推荐(0) 编辑